The Role of a Medical Director: Scope, Responsibilities, and Expectations

A Chief Physician serves as the chief administrator within a healthcare setting. Their duties are multifaceted, encompassing various clinical and administrative aspects. A Medical Director is accountable for managing the quality of patient care, guaranteeing adherence to medical guidelines, and fostering a collaborative atmosphere within the healthcare team.

The Medical Director position requires a unique skill set that includes strong clinical knowledge, excellent leadership and communication skills, and the ability to navigate complex situations.
